Yes, there is a direct train departing from Perth (Station) station and arriving at Adelaide station. Services depart twice a week, and operate Once a week. The journey takes approximately 2d 22h.
Perth (Station) to Adelaide train services, operated by Journey Beyond - Indian Pacific, depart from Perth station.
Perth (Station) to Adelaide train services, operated by Journey Beyond - Indian Pacific, arrive at Adelaide Parklands station.
The distance between Perth (Station) and Adelaide is 2,130.9 km. The road distance is 2,655 km.
Journey Beyond - Indian Pacific operates a train from Perth to Adelaide Parklands once a week. Tickets cost $598–9,000 and the journey takes 2d 21h.
